Bill Summary
Authorizing the Agency for Health Care Administration, in consultation with the Department of Elderly Affairs, to approve entities applying to deliver PACE services in the state; requiring notice of applications to be published in the Florida Administrative Register; requiring existing PACE organizations to meet specified requirements under certain circumstances; requiring the agency to oversee and monitor the PACE program and organizations, etc.
AI Summary
This bill authorizes the Agency for Health Care Administration (AHCA), in consultation with the Department of Elderly Affairs, to approve entities applying to deliver the Program of All-Inclusive Care for the Elderly (PACE) services in Florida. It requires AHCA to oversee and monitor the PACE program and organizations, and exempts PACE organizations from the requirements of chapter 641. The bill also outlines the application process for prospective PACE organizations, including requirements for geographic service areas and submission of federal PACE applications.
